摘要

A coherent 2-μm differential absorption and wind lidar with laser offset locking technique was developed to make long-range CO_2 measurement. The laser frequency offset technique can be set in the range of 2.5 to 6.5 GHz and it enabled to make long-range horizontal and vertical CO_2 measurements. Experimental slant and vertical measurements were carried out to investigate XCO_2 in February 2010.
